Subject: cls_api.c: Fix dumping of non-existing actions' stats.

commit b057df24a7536cce6c372efe9d0e3d1558afedf4 upstream.
In tcf_exts_dump_stats(), ensure that exts->actions is not empty before
accessing the first element of that list and calling tcf_action_copy_stats()
on it. This fixes some random segvs when adding filters of type "basic" with
no particular action.
This also fixes the dumping of those "no-action" filters, which more often
than not made calls to tcf_action_copy_stats() fail and consequently netlink
attributes added by the caller to be removed by a call to nla_nest_cancel().
Fixes: 33be62715991 ("net_sched: act: use standard struct list_head")

net/sched/cls_api.c | 7 ++++---
1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
--- a/net/sched/cls_api.c
+++ b/net/sched/cls_api.c
@@ -563,8 +563,9 @@ void tcf_exts_change(struct tcf_proto *t
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L(tcf_exts_change);
-#define tcf_exts_first_act(ext) \
- list_first_entry(&(exts)->actions, struct tc_action, list)
+#define tcf_exts_first_act(ext) \
+ list_first_entry_or_null(&(exts)->actions, \
+ struct tc_action, list)
int tcf_exts_dump(struct sk_buff *skb, struct tcf_exts *exts)
{
@@ -610,7 +611,7 @@ int tcf_exts_dump_stats(struct sk_buff *
{
#ifdef CONFIG_NET_CLS_ACT
struct tc_action *a = tcf_exts_first_act(exts);
- if (tcf_action_copy_stats(skb, a, 1) < 0)
+ if (a != NULL && tcf_action_copy_stats(skb, a, 1) < 0)
return -1;
#endif
return 0;
